Output 86e3bbf94e1866e0b9df4f93147faa61c17aae5205d6439cac1278abd61caa9f:0

value
69118063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a5fc2aef240fccd052c03f0b7459dabc475a5661 OP_EQUALVERIFY OP_CHECKSIG
address
1G8eaaATUpVPa9PZwp6Wvty8w29SALxuDM
transaction
86e3bbf94e1866e0b9df4f93147faa61c17aae5205d6439cac1278abd61caa9f
spent
true